What is the Employee FSA Enrollment Form?
The Employee FSA Enrollment Form is a crucial document utilized by employees to enroll in a Flexible Spending Account (FSA) provided by their employer. This form serves to streamline the enrollment process, ensuring that employees can take full advantage of their health benefits. Flexible Spending Accounts are significant for employees as they allow for tax-free contributions to cover qualified medical expenses, thus maximizing their healthcare budgets. Completing this form accurately is necessary for eligibility in the FSA program.
Purpose and Benefits of the Employee FSA Enrollment Form
The primary purpose of the Employee FSA Enrollment Form revolves around facilitating participation in employee health benefits. By using this form, employees unlock the potential for tax advantages and savings associated with FSAs. These accounts empower employees to manage their healthcare expenses effectively, providing a systematic way to set aside pre-tax earnings for medical expenses such as copayments, deductibles, and prescriptions.

Who Needs the Employee FSA Enrollment Form?
Employees interested in enrolling in an FSA are the primary audience for the Employee FSA Enrollment Form. This form is particularly relevant during open enrollment periods when employees have the opportunity to select or change their benefit options. It is also important for new hires who wish to participate in the FSA program, as well as for current employees who might be opting back into the program.

Who is eligible to fill out the Employee FSA Enrollment Form?
Generally, employees who work for an employer offering a Flexible Spending Account (FSA) are eligible to complete this form to enroll in the FSA. Check with your HR department for specifics.
What is the deadline for submitting the Employee FSA Enrollment Form?
Deadlines vary by employer and plan year. Typically, you should submit the form during the benefits enrollment period or within 30 days of a qualifying life event. Keep an eye on announcements from your HR department.
